Well let's take a look at KH1's timetable.
Released in Japan in March, international in September and Final Mix in December.

Really, that's not much different than BbS.
January in Japan, September international, and Final Mix some time in the winter.

There's still a three (or more) month span between the English release and the Final Mix, giving them the same amount of time they had for KH1FM. They very well could add more content.
And it wouldn't surprise me if they did (not saying I'm necessarily expecting it).
My guess is that they could have a planned obsolescence going- that they've been working on additions in general since the original release in January, but have chosen to only put so many in the English release. And then they put the rest into the Final Mix.
That is, they intentionally hold content back to make each release inferior to the next.

If they plan on adding even more content to Final Mix, there's not a doubt in my mind that they have been working on it prior to September.

New content confirmed.
From HEARTSTATION:

* Releasing Janurary 2011 in Japan.
* Includes voice overs in English as well as new cutscenes, bosses, race maps, D-Link, among other things.
* The new scenes in the “Secret Episode” will reveal mysteries of the series.
* Birth by Sleep Final Mix teaser website released.
* The Final Mix trailer showed Terra fighting Monstro and Eraqus in full armor. Ven had a new Keyblade, like his original but darker colored metal. Pete was shown as a D-Link character and the new race tracks appeared to be within a castle or some other dark place.

Posted Image

So it's about time we get to see Eraqus in armor. But, uh, why Monstro? I assume this is Mirage Arena only- nothing story related.
